More about Hotel Pueblo Huarpe

Hotel Pueblo Huarpe

San Luis is home to Hotel Pueblo Huarpe. San Luis Cathedral and Pueblo Puntano Monument of Independence are local landmarks, and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Independencia Plaza and Balneario La Hoya. Hotel in San Luis with free breakfast and a 24-hour front deskThis hotel features a bar/lounge, a 24-hour front desk, and a garden. Free WiFi in public areas and free self parking are also provided. Other amenities include free breakfast. Hotel Pueblo Huarpe offers 35 accommodations.

Comment: 15 Feb 2015

Stayed in: Mar 2014

A value for money budget hotel

We stayed only one night on the way from Cordoba to Mendoza. Though this budget hotel has average to fair reviews, we found it a good budget choice in spite of very average breakfast. We drove and so it was good that the hotel has private covered car park and found it fairly close to city centre. Staff were efficient. Though our room and furniture were running down, the bathroom was clean. The biggest problem was aircon in bedroom. Its fan could not be adjusted but the wind was strong and blowing straight to our head as it was placed right next to the head side of bed. We must place a pillow in between or we would be sick.

Comment: 22 Jan 2015

Stayed in: Jan 2015

loud music night and day

I cannot believe that this hotel can be allowed to operate like this. No, it's not a 5 star hotel so you get what you see; small rooms, not frills, worn furniture and bedding, but it's clean and the bathrooms are modern and there is a nice little pool in back. We knew we weren't staying in the nicest place in town, but we were ok with that. We're sort of not really into frills anyway. But everything changed when we were abruptly awakened at 8am, after 24 hours of traveling, to the LOUD sounds of dance club techno music!!! for those of you who didn't bother to translate the other reviews before making a reservation "fuertes sonidos de club de baile de música tecno". After searching for the source for 20 minutes we discovered it was coming from a makeshift spin-class-zumba-type-workout gym located next the lobby, directly below our window. We tried taking to the guy at the front desk, but all he could say was it would be over soon. He couldn't even tell us that it wouldn't happen again. In fact, there was a schedule that showed a list of classes scattered throughout the week kind of all day long. They offered us nothing to compensate us at all. Since we were in town during the summer for a big event they told us the hotel was full so they couldn't even move us to another less noisy room. We were stuck with it for an entire week. Scratchy towels, whatever. Bad breakfast? Eat elsewhere, Argentina doesn't even really do breakfast anyway. No LCD tv? Go swimming instead. But the one major function of a hotel is that it is for sleeping and there is no way, I don't care how soundly you sleep, no one could sleep through that. I could hear it through my earplugs! Also, as I write this I'm pretty sure someone is smoking a cigarette at the end of my bed. Unless you have no interest in sleeping or peace and quiet DO NOT STAY HERE!!!

Important information about the city
Argentinean citizens and residents will be charged an additional 21% value added tax. Only foreign guests who pay with a foreign credit card or debit card are exempt from this 21% additional fee (VAT) in accommodations and breakfast when presenting a foreign passport or a foreign ID along with a supporting document handed by the national migrations authority, if applicable.
